"King" Content
Many first time web sites rely on flashy graphics and forget why visitors come to a site. They need something. Sometimes are looking for specific products, sometimes you're looking for information, and sometimes they are simply browsing. These customer needs should drive the planning content for your website. Graphics and hot words and multiple links are nice, but if the content of your site does not meet your needs, not going to buy, not return, and not tell their friends about your site. So who is in the best position to assess the needs of its customers will be intended or developer web? Avoid the mistake made by many novice site owners to "outsource" the whole process and participate and stay involved with the planning of content. You know your customers and you know your business. Your website developer can advise on the pages you need on site – About Us, information and specifications product, customer testimonials, contact information, and so on – but it has to be responsible for what appears on each page. In making decisions, the developer makes it happen.
Planning a content site: The Mission Statement
A great way beginning the process is to sit down and write why you are launching your website. What do you feel that you have to offer your customers? What is your target Web site? How to get to this point? Do not be afraid to get personal and tell their story. And do not be afraid to "talk to yourself." People like doing business with someone who feels he knows and trusts. Its Mission is an opportunity for site visitors to know you and your business and to start building that trust.
Since you write you should begin to remember why customers have been buying their homes with birds. High quality and craftsmanship should be prominent on your site. If users have visited his workshop and fascinated by how to design and build products that feature their content. In short, good content requires seeing their products through the eyes of their customers.
Content planning a value-added website
Not everyone who visits a site to buy. It is good practice to give a value from simply visiting your site. Think of it as giving something for nothing. Create a "bird of the page" Month based on everything you ever wanted to know about the Baltimore Orioles or sparrows and positioning your site as an expert, the "bird".
